Hospitals and clinics deal with a constant influx of financial data—from patient charges and government reimbursements to staff payroll and operational expenses. Healthcare accounting services are essential to keeping this financial ecosystem in order. These services centralize all transactions, streamline reconciliation, and ensure timely compliance with healthcare tax codes and financial regulations. Advanced digital systems allow accountants to generate comprehensive reports that show real-time financial health, highlight spending inefficiencies, and uncover untapped revenue streams. They also prepare detailed budgets and financial forecasts, enabling better planning and control. With ongoing regulatory changes, professional accounting reduces the risk of fines and audit issues. Additionally, strong financial processes promote transparency, which is vital for maintaining credibility with both staff and patients. In environments where every cent counts and margins are tight, precision accounting becomes a vital tool for supporting medical excellence and institutional stability. It bridges the gap between care delivery and financial responsibility.
